Former Germany youth teamer reacts to making his debut for Super Eagles against Mozambique
Published: October 17, 2023
Former Germany youth teamer Jordan Torunarigha has taken to social media to react to making his debut for the Nigerian national team in a friendly against Mozambique on Monday evening.
The KAA Gent central defender can only represent the Super Eagles at international level after Fifa approved his change of association request.
Born in Germany, Torunarigha was named in the matchday squads for the 2023 Africa Cup of Nations qualifier against São Tomé and Príncipe and last week's friendly with Saudi Arabia, but remained rooted to the bench on both occasions.
Wearing the number 5 at the back of his jersey, Torunarigha was handed his full debut by manager Jose Peseiro against the Mambas and was on parade at the Estádio Municipal de Albufeira for 75 minutes before making way for another European Union-born player in Calvin Bassey.
Before hs first senior cap, the former Hertha Berlin star played internationally for Germany's U16, U18, U19, U20, U21 and Olympic national teams, racking up 30 appearances.
Writing on Instagram, Torunarigha said: "Really proud and happy about my debut for the Super Eagles!. Just the beginning!".
With his debut for the Super Eagles, Torunarigha followed in the footsteps of Leon Balogun and Kevin Akpoguma who were born in Germany and have played for Nigeria.
